Transaction e39c95655421b65909de88586a0adc25213f8961eb4e14f323f957d578610143
1 Input
1 Output
-
e39c95655421b65909de88586a0adc25213f8961eb4e14f323f957d578610143:0
- value
- 15408000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b26f48748704a6dcb2497b939d5128cbff5c0233 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HGUbE7nzy4rY3Mqu89XNXo2dVV3sqxok1